The Recreation Aide assists recreation staff in delivering a variety of recreational programs at assigned sites. Helps plan, schedule, and lead activities for diverse age groups and participants with varying physical abilities. Supports the maintenance and setup of indoor and outdoor program spaces. Performs basic cashier duties as assigned. Participates in summer lunch activities, including sorting packaging and recycling. Completes daily reports and participates in basic first aid training.
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
• Carry out recreational programs and activities as directed.
• Enforce facility and activity rules to ensure participant safety.
• Assist with classes, events, and programs; actively engage participants, including those requiring inclusion support.
• Lead and organize arts and crafts projects and recreational recycling activities.
• Schedule and coordinate activities and facility use in cooperation with the supervisor.
• Set up and maintain program areas for indoor and outdoor use; perform light maintenance as needed.
• Perform cashier duties and assist with maintaining daily transaction reports, when assigned.
• Handle sensitive or confidential information in accordance with County policies.

WORKING CONDITIONS
• Works with direction and with select groups.
• Work performed both indoors (60%) and outdoors (40%). Worker will be exposed to natural weather conditions when working outdoors.
• Duties will be performed on sand, gravel, asphalt, grass, wood floors and tile, all of which may be wet or dry.
• Required to drive multi-passenger vehicles as needed.
• Required to work variable hours.
• Work hazards are those normally encountered in the instruction or participation in sports activities.
• May be required to drive multi-passenger vehicles as needed if licensed and cleared through County processes.
EQUIPMENT, TOOLS, AND MATERIALS
• Sports equipment such as used in baseball, basketball, football, soccer, tennis, etc., and various arts and crafts supplies are utilized in the performance of essential duties.
• Equipment and materials typically used in the performance of clerical duties include telephone, computer, copier and basic office supplies.
• Equipment typically used in performance of maintenance duties includes mops, brooms, buffers, cleaning supplies, solutions and equipment.

Bernalillo County, established in 1852, is New Mexico’s most populous county, home to over 676,000 residents.
The county seat is Albuquerque, the state’s largest city, and the county spans 1,167 square miles, featuring diverse landscapes like the Sandia Mountains and the Rio Grande Valley. Governed by a five-member Board of County Commissioners, the county's leadership is dedicated to economic growth, job creation, and community development.
Bernalillo County serves as a major economic and cultural hub in New Mexico, with industry strengths in space technology, directed energy, smart community technologies, and film and digital media.
